Gluten Free Argentinian Steak Salad Recipe

By Gluten Free & More
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 10 minutes
Total Time: 45 minutes
Servings: 6 people

Ingredients 

  • pounds flank steak
  • Kosher salt
  • Freshly ground black pepper
  • 1 cup Lia’s Chimichurri Dressing, divided
  • 12 ounces small fresh mozzarella balls, cut in half
  • 1 pint grape tomatoes, halved
  • ½ red onion, very thinly sliced
  • ½ cup chopped flat leaf parsley

Instructions 

  • Season the steak generously with salt and pepper. Place in a large food storage bag and add ½ cup dressing. Let marinate at room temperature for 10 – 30 minutes (or refrigerate for up to 8 hours). Remove the steak from the marinade and discard the marinade.
  • Heat a grill or grill pan to medium-high heat. Cook the steak 5 minutes per side. Let sit for 10 minutes.
  • Toss the mozzarella cheese, tomatoes, red onion slices and parsley with ¼ cup dressing. Arrange on a platter. Slice the steak and lay on top of the salad. Drizzle the steak with the remaining ¼ cup dressing.
